Dhangad Diha
Dhangad Diha is a village located in Ghatgaon tehsil of Kendujhar district in Odisha, India. It is situated 50km away from sub-district headquarter Ghatgaon (tehsildar office) and 50km away from district headquarter Kendujhar. As per 2009 stats, Balipokhari is the gram panchayat of Dhangad Diha village.

About Dhangad Diha
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dhangad Diha is 386691. The village spans a total geographical area of 302 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 758027. Kendujhar is nearest town to Dhangad Diha village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 50km away.

Population of Dhangad Diha
According to the 2011 Census, Dhangad Diha has a total population of about 1,185, with approximately 609 males and 576 females. The sex ratio is around 945 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 194 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 210 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 349. The overall literacy rate is approximately 52.74%, with male literacy at about 60.92% and female literacy near 44.10%. There are around 254 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,185 | 609 | 576 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 194 | 115 | 79 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 210 | 113 | 97 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 349 | 176 | 173 |
Literate Population | 625 | 371 | 254 |
Illiterate Population | 560 | 238 | 322 |
Connectivity of Dhangad Diha
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dhangad Diha. As per the 2011 stats, Dhangad Diha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
